Israeli historian and author Yuval Noah Harari launched a sharp critique of Benjamin Netanyahu's government, holding it responsible for what he described as "the biggest disaster in Israeli history," Shehab Wire reported. Harari accused the leadership of steering the country toward mounting crises and deeper instability.

The remarks represent a significant public rebuke from one of Israel's most prominent intellectuals and public figures. Harari, whose works on history and human society have achieved international prominence and translation into dozens of languages, has previously offered occasional commentary on Israeli policy and governance. His latest assessment of the Netanyahu administration's direction came with particular severity and directness in tone.
